11 | The 4 Behaviors that Lead to Relationship Turmoil & Divorce
Hey guys welcome back to another weeks episode! This week we are diving into the 4 Horsemen of the Apocalypse - Relationship style! The 4 Horsemen of the Apocalypse is a biblical metaphor that depicts the end of times. The Gottmans (Marriage & Family therapists & researchers) changed this metaphor to be more applicable to relationships. They researched & discovered "4 Horsemen" that depict the "end of relationships." The 4 Horsemen are 1) Criticism 2) Contempt 3) Defensiveness & 4) Stonewalling.In this episode, we detail what these 4 Horsemen look like in real time. We give practical examples that will help you to look into your own relationships. We then offer 1 antidote for each Horsemen; which can be used as better alternatives to the Horsemen.We are all doing these things to some degree... the important thing we do is 1) realize we are doing it & 2) understand the "antidotes" to the Horsemen. 8 | 2 Forms of Self-Care
Hey guys! Welcome back to another episode. This week we dive into all things Self-Care. It seems that the very word: "self-care" has become a buzz word in society. Everyone is talking about it! Do this... do that... but honestly we believe that we are missing a huge part of self-care! Did you know that there are 2 forms of self-care? These are 1) Foundational Self-Care & 2) Enjoyable Self-Care. Foundational Self-Care > Self-care that involves taking care of yourself. It literally is the foundation of your life. Think exercise, getting proper sleep, eating nutritious foods, connecting with others, cleaning your house, proper hygiene, etc. Enjoyable Self-Care > The classic go to "self-care." This is the stuff that we really enjoy! Think bubble baths, sleeping in, taking naps, going for walks, getting a treat, going out to eat, playing games, going on a hike, getting outdoors, etc. In this episode we dive into both of these forms. We talk about what you might be getting wrong with self-care and lastly, how we can overall improve our self-care habits. 7 | How to Find More Daily Joy
Have you ever heard of the arrival fallacy? The arrival fallacy is a term given to the illusion that when you reach some state, attain some possession, or overcome some obstacle, you will reach lasting happiness. It is a fallacy because it’s simply - NOT TRUE. How often do we do that though? We delay the daily joy we feel today, to one day (hopefully) feel lasting joy. When was the last time you told yourself: “when I finish… I will be happy”; “when I get to the weekend, I can rest”; “when I pass this exam, I will be happy.” We say these types of things to ourselves almost daily!In this episode, we discuss various points surrounding the arrival fallacy and share a few personal stories when we realized it in our own lives. We discuss these practical things you can implement into your life to feel more daily joy:Outdoor movement & getting enough sunlightConnection - Nurturing the relationships with the people around us. Growth - Putting yourself in growth situations daily pushes you to feel more joy. In addition, it is important we consistently reflect on the growth we have had. Survive to others - “For there is no happiness without service…”Self-Care - When was the last time you engage in some form of self-care? Thank you for tuning in for this week’s episode!
